Ashby Recycle Center & Transfer Station (ARCTS)

Trash, Recycle, Composting Details:

  • Trash is $7.00 per 33 gallon bag. 
  • Recycles are 7.00. Items accepted (Guía de reciclaje).
  • Other Items Collected: Books/Media, Fire extinguishers, Household batteries (all types), Mercury items, String lights, Shredded paper, Automotive Batteries, Fire Extinguishers, Mercury Containing Products, Tires, Yard Waste (leaves, grass clippings). Here is the Fee Schedule for other items.
  • Textiles can be dropped off at the transfer station or at any of the other sites:
    • Planet Aid Box at Low Low Convenience Store, 704 Fitchburg State Rd., Ashby, MA.
    • The box behind Ashby Town Hall, 895 Main St., Ashby, MA.
  • Plastic bags are accepted.
  • Christmas lights are accepted.
  • We accept Pizza Boxes! Grease is okay. Remove food and paper liner. 
  • Swap Shop is open year-round during Transfer Station hours. Leave an item or take one. Clean, lightly used items only (example: housewares, kitchen items, small working appliances, toys, sports equipment, tools).
  • Compost: An average household can compost between 500 and 1,000 pounds of organic material each year producing a rich soil supplement out of material that would otherwise be disposed of. Click here to check out tips, how-to’s, and demonstrations on composting from the Mass DEP.  See our compost demonstration every year at the Ashby Pumpkin Festival on the Ashby Common.

  • Compost Bins are available at ARCTS at $25 each and are available in 2 styles, the Earth Machine and the New Age Composter.

Household Hazardous Waste (Productos Peligrosos para el Hogar)

Hazardous Products Collection Center / Productos Peligrosos para el Hogar

PLACE: 9 Cook St., Devens, MA 01434
DATE: 9:00 am to 1:00 pm on the first Wednesday & following Saturday of each month except January & February
WHO: Residents & Pre-Qualified Small Businesses   
CONTACT:  978-501-3943, http://devenshhw.com/

Please let Devens HHW know if you have a financial hardship to pay your HHW disposal fees. There may be donated funds available
